Daniel Stenderup is a 36-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Hvidovre, born on May 31, 1989, who is right-footed. In the 2025/2026 1. Division season, Daniel Stenderup has recorded 0 goals, 1 assist, 1,578 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 7.17, 1 yellow card.
Daniel Stenderup scores highly on Matches, Started, and Minutes compared to center backs in the 1. Division.

Daniel Stenderup's career has also included time at FC Roskilde, Esbjerg fB, and Brøndby IF.
